Join The Yellow Roses in the library for story time and a craft activity. The Yellow Roses are a youth led organization dedicated to teaching children about democracy, voting rights, and the impact that activists of all ages can have on their communities. All ages are welcome. 

Stories:

Marching with Aunt Susan: Susan B. Anthony and the Fight for Women's Suffrage, by Claire Rudolf Murphy. Illustrated by Stacey Schuett

Elizabeth leads the Way: Elizabeth Cady Stanton and the Right to Vote, by Tanya Lee Stone. Illustrated by Rebecca Gibbon


Craft: Create an alligator purse like the one Susan B. Anthony carried with her as she traveled the country advocating for women's voting rights. Kids will create a mini-purse and fill it with ideas and pictures about ways that they can advocate for causes that are important to them.
